Just bought new gear need help.
I just purchased a Hughes and Kettner Tubemeister 18 Head and a Egnater tourmaster 2x12 with casters. It sounds amazing but i noticed only sound is coming out of one speaker. I switch the cabinet cable between left and right out puts both speakers work just only one will work at a time is this because of the voume i'm playing on? Or is there something wrong?

when you run stereo, it basically means each speaker will have its own input (like from two sources, amps etc).
when you do this, each speaker ohms = the ohms you need to plug into. HOWEVER, when you wire two speakers together, the ohms add up differently so the two combined = ohms that you amp needs. mono = both speakers together = 8 ohms stereo = speakers are independent = 16 ohms a piece
